Doing Our Bidding

Meeting halfway in the dark.
We could have picked better seats.
The middle mark was what I thought.
No avoidance, we are caught.
Caution as the pilot’s chest rises and falls.
He chuckles and my husband says,
“Do I know you?”      He says,
“Give it a minute. It will come to you.”

Two days before, we explore paintings.
We see only one that piques our interest.

The black hawk pilot and anesthesiologist
pressed against our backs with eagle eyes.
She has flaming red hair, tattoos and a stare.
He is dark; tall? I do not know. We are seated
across the aisle. They have the open bid…

And so it begins by 200’s and then
my husband ups the anti. And we square off
with them by 500’s but they want what they want
until it’s too much. With pitchfork in his back,
with cockeyed eyes, with runners legs
they go for the door…to dinner, we’re told.

And yet this jackal laughed and remarked 
in a most atrocious way. He was fairly nice…
too nice. The hairs on his head spiked.
But this broke the ice. Now we’d not have 
to figure out who they were. Now we know
our nemesis.       My husband says,
“I’m so sorry, but not really.”

So when we look at the spread of colors, the wings,
the space between the man and the ground,
we will remember not just the hyperactive artist
but the duel - blades silver, sharp and active.
Doing our bidding, my man was as cold as ice.
